Output 62efe65b7f97ab0a6c554cd719166b6779f91c8ee26b7df56f0a83cc30434c61:1

value
491398823
script pubkey
OP_0 OP_PUSHBYTES_20 9d1ba606ae4e05c12a8d11540c88a5bfcaa6cc4a
address
bc1qn5d6vp4wfczuz25dz92qez99hl92dnz2tunxuz
transaction
62efe65b7f97ab0a6c554cd719166b6779f91c8ee26b7df56f0a83cc30434c61